Thanks for releasing the CAD, code, BoM and more details of the design.

I was pleasantly surprised how inexpensive the display was - about $40 in parts + $25 Arduino.

(Last season one of our students implemented a 2 digit 7 segment display using addressable full color LED strip with the Arduino controller. We also had colored bar chart lights indicating wheel speeds and other telemetry. Our robot design didn't allow us to make full use of the feature but we were very happy with the use of visual feedback on the robot.)
